Which way do I put the paper in to print double-sided?

Put the side to be printed on first, face-up, with the leading edge (top) of the paper in first. To print the second side, put the paper face down, with the leading edge (top) of the paper in first. If letterhead paper is used, this would be put in with the heading face down, and in first.

How does a platen press work?

In the platen press, a flat surface bearing the paper is pressed against the flat, inked printing plate; the two surfaces come together and part with a jawlike motion. Most small hand presses are platen presses.

What is a platen on a printer?

A platen (or platten) is a flat platform with a variety of roles in printing or manufacturing. It can be a flat metal (or earlier, wooden) plate pressed against a medium (such as paper) to cause an impression in letterpress printing.

What is the platen glass on a scanner?

Re: What is a platen? I the case of a flatbed scanner, photocopier, or MFD (Multi Function Device) the glass where you place the document is the platen. With the DIY book scanners they are using two pieces of glass/plastic in a V shape (or one piece bent into a V shape) to accommodate an open book in a V shaped cradle.

What is single pass ADF?

What does “Single-Pass” Duplex Scanning mean? A single sheet of paper passes through the Automatic Document Feeder (ADF) scanner and both sides of it are scanned at the same time (this function of course does not work if you lay the page on the glass to scan it).

How do you clean a rubber roller?

Use a lint-free presoaked IPA wipe, alcohol-free baby wipe, or a cloth sprayed with lubricating spray and rub directly on the rubber roller. As you rub, turn the roller to remove dirt and dust from the entire surface.
